There are good people out there!

A great story from John:
I found a bag ditched in Arlington Road, Camden, last month. I’m assuming it was pinched off Camden High Street, as Arlington Rd is parallel to it.
It was a black woman’s handbag with a Swedish passport (tourist?) and house keys – no money, of course.

Welcome

This site reports on the widespread problem of hand bag thefts across London and the rest of the UK. This is an “unreported” crime as it is not possible to get these statistics broken down by theft type from the Government.
